Lauretta Onochie, a Chieftain of the African Democratic Congress, ADC and former presidential aide has made a striking comment regarding the chances of the APC in 2027. According to the statements which were shared on her official X handle, she pointed out that the APC will face a tough challenge.
The recent realignments within the Nigerian political space had sparked enthusiasm amongst the populace, with the African Democratic Congress, ADC now viewed as a major force.
However, Lauretta Onochie, a prominent member of the ADC and erstwhile special adviser to former President Muhammadu Buhari in a recent statement, pointed out that the ADC was now ahead of the ruling APC.
According to the statements which were shared on her official X handle, she pointed out that the APC, once a powerhouse, has been relegated to the shadows as former president Muhammadu Buhari’s network had aligned with the ADC.
She further pointed out that even in death, the former president remained relevant, pulling the strings within the political space, which had made the renewed hope branch of the APC to be afraid.
Quoting the comments of respected Elderstateman and founder of Ovation Magazine, Chief Dele Momodu, she disclosed that the famous political engine that propelled Muhammadu Buhari to victory in 2015 were now all aligned with the ADC.
“The renewed hope of the APC is about to face it’s toughest test yet, a coalition that has the money, the names, and most importantly, the Buhari network that knows exactly how to win. Even in death, Buhari remains an enigma….” She wrote……See More
